Apple Chutney

A warm, spiced apple chutney simmered with Anveshan Jaggery Powder — lovely with cheese, parathas or a cheese toastie.

Time breakdown

Prep Time10 min
Cook Time20 min
Total Time30 min

Ingredients

  • Apples
  • Apple cider vinegar
  • Ginger (grated)
  • Cinnamon powder
  • Roasted cumin powder
  • Salt

How to Make Apple Chutney

  1. 1

    Peel and dice the apples small.

  2. 2

    Simmer the apples with the Anveshan Jaggery Powder, vinegar and grated ginger on medium heat until the apples soften.

  3. 3

    Add the cinnamon, roasted cumin and salt; cook 8–10 minutes until thick and jammy.

Tips for the Best Apple Chutney

  • A firm, slightly tart apple holds its shape and balances the Anveshan Jaggery Powder.
  • The vinegar is important — it keeps the chutney from being cloying and helps it last.
